Abstract
The utility model relates to a high-pressure fan, comprising a fan shell and a plurality of blades installed in the shell. The blades are driven to rotate through a power machine and are connected to the same rotating shaft in series, and the rotating shaft is driven by the power machine. The fan shell is in a barrel shape, the bottom of the fan shell is provided with a high-pressure airflow outlet, and the fan shell is internally provided with a cooling device. The utility model has reasonable design, the multi-level blades are adopted to rotate at high speed so that wind power with very high strength can be output, and due to the arrangement of the cooling device, the fan can work for a long time.
Description
Technical field
The utility model relates to a kind of high pressure positive blower that is used to produce high pressure draught.
Background technique
Existing blower fan generally only is provided with one deck blade, and the wind-force that is produced is little, thereby its application area is very narrow, is not suitable for extensive use.
The model utility content
The technical problems to be solved in the utility model provides a kind of high pressure positive blower that can produce powerful wind-force.
For solving the problems of the technologies described above, the utility model by the following technical solutions:
A kind of high pressure positive blower comprises the branch engine housing and is installed on the interior blade of housing that blade pass is crossed the power engine rotary driving, described blade is a multi-disc, is connected in series with in the same rotating shaft, and rotating shaft drives by power engine, described housing is the staving shape, and the bottom is provided with the high pressure draught outlet.
As the improvement to such scheme, rotating shaft is positioned at the housing axle center, and rotating shaft and housing all are fixed on the exterior object by supporting base.
And each blade reduces towards housing bottom direction lifting surface area successively along rotating shaft.
As further improvement of these options, cooling unit is installed in Blower Housing.This cooling unit comprises that being fixed in inner walls extends cooling bulge loop between the blade, cooling bulge loop inner hollow, in be full of cooling liquid, have and the opening that cools off the bulge loop internal communication at the housing outer wall.
The utility model is reasonable in design, adopts the great wind-force of multistage blade high speed rotating output intensity, and is provided with cooling unit, has guaranteed that blower fan can work long hours.
Description of drawings
Accompanying drawing 1 is the utility model embodiment overall structure schematic representation;
Accompanying drawing 2 is an A portion structure for amplifying schematic representation in the accompanying drawing 1.
Embodiment
For the ease of those skilled in the art's understanding, the utility model structural principle is described in further detail below in conjunction with specific embodiment and accompanying drawing:
Shown in accompanying drawing 1,2, the high pressure positive blower that present embodiment disclosed comprises branch engine housing 1 and is installed on blade 2 in the housing 1, blade 2 is by the power engine rotary driving, described blade 2 is a multi-disc, be connected in series with in the same rotating shaft 3, rotating shaft 3 drives by power engine, and this housing 1 is the staving shape, and the bottom is provided with high pressure draught outlet 11.
Because blade 2 is easy to generate high temperature in the process of high speed rotating, too high in order to prevent temperature, the normal running of image documentation equipment then is provided with cooling unit in Blower Housing 1.In the present embodiment, this cooling unit comprises that being fixed in housing 1 inwall extends cooling bulge loop 12 between the blade 2, cooling bulge loop 12 inner hollow, in be full of cooling liquid, have and the opening that cools off bulge loop 12 internal communication at housing 1 outer wall, opening is communicated with the external refrigeration circulation loop, and heat is dissipated.When blade 2 ran up, the cooling liquid of cooling in the bulge loop 12 began tape loop and walks heat and cool off.
